About
GemWords is a delightful game that combines gem popping fun with family-friendly anagram solving. Players tap or click the pivots to spin the gems and create groups of four same-color gems to pop them. Popping sparkling gems rewards players with letters, which they collect to solve anagrams and win levels. The game is designed to be enjoyable for all ages, making it a perfect blend of puzzle-solving and casual gaming.

GemWords — Session FAQ
- How long does a session of GemWords take?
- The minimum meaningful session for GemWords is approximately 5 minutes. This is the shortest play window where you can make real progress or have a satisfying experience, based on community data.
- Can you pause GemWords?
- Yes — GemWords supports instant pause. You can stop at any moment without penalty, making it ideal for sessions that might be interrupted.
- Does GemWords pressure you to keep playing?
- GemWords has low FOMO. There may be some narrative momentum, but the game doesn't pressure you to keep playing. Natural stopping points are common.
- What is GemWords's Session Respect Score?
- GemWords has a Session Respect Score of 9.2/10. This score combines minimum session length, pausability, FOMO level, and pickup friendliness into a single metric for how well the game fits busy schedules.
